Annecy International Animation Film Festival


Genre: Animation

The Annecy International Animated Film Festival, established in 1960, is a major international animation event. The festival attracted over 13,200 accredited badgeholders in 2022, screening 430 films from 106 countries, 314 journalists and 115,000 cinema admissions. It is also trade-focused and incorporates the MIFA animation market to showcase co-producing, selling, financing and distributing animation content.

 

Tips for Attendees

 

‘Annecy has a strong business element and there seemed to be a lot of sales agents and distributors looking for films’

 

‘I didn’t take posters or flyers to Annecy, which was a mistake as everone has them. If I go again I will make time and find money, especially for posters.’

 

‘Screening posters became fought-over collector’s items.’
